#ce3002 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#ce3002 is composed of 80.8% red, 18.8% green and 0.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 76.7% magenta, 99% yellow and 19.2% black. It has a hue angle of 13.5 degrees, a saturation of 98.1% and a lightness of 40.8%. #ce3002 color hex could be obtained by blending #ff6004 with #9d0000. Closest websafe color is: #cc3300.

#ce3002 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#ce3002 has RGB values of R:206, G:48, B:2 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.77, Y:0.99, K:0.19. Its decimal value is 13512706.

Shades and Tints of #ce3002
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0c0300 is the darkest color, while #fff9f7 is the lightest one.

Tones of #ce3002
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#6e6562 is the less saturated color, while #ce3002 is the most saturated one.
